A PREVIEW OF RADIO CHART PREVIEWS

Halsey's "Without Me" (Capitol) will remain #1 on the T40 chart for a third week, as Republic's Ariana Grande leaps into the Top 10 with "7 Rings" on pace to be the Greatest Gainer, while Travis Scott's "Sicko Mode" (Cactus Jack/Grand Hustle/Epic) also breaks the Top 10.

At Rhythm, Team RCA delivered Khalid his first #1 at the format with “Better," while Lil Baby & Gunna's “Drip Too Hard” (QC/Motown/Capitol) breaks into the Top 5 and Post Malone's “Wow" (Republic) makes a strong push inside the Top 10.

And at Modern Rock we have a new #1, as Flora Cash's "You're Somebody Else" (Bee & El/RCA) moves into the top spot, while Cage The Elephant's "Ready To Let Go" (RCA) rockets to #13, up a massive 1100 spins.
